Jeffrey T.
Finer is the founder of Septerna, Inc., established in 2019, where the title held is Chief Executive Officer & Director.
Current jobs include Director at Transcriptic, Inc. since 2018; Independent Director at Strateos, Inc. since 2022; Venture Partner at Third Rock Ventures LLC since 2016; and Board Member at Ambys Medicines, Inc. since 2019.
Former jobs include Director at Cytokinetics, Inc. from 1998 to 2007; Director at Maze Therapeutics, Inc.; Vice President at Five Prime Therapeutics, Inc. from 2007 to 2011; Vice President-Molecular & Cellular Biology at Innoviva, Inc.; and Vice President at Theravance Biopharma, Inc. from 2014 to 2016.
Education history includes a doctorate from Stanford University School of Medicine conferred in 1995 and an undergraduate degree from Massachusetts Institute of Technology conferred in 1988.
